Earnings for English Language & Literature Graduates from Yale University

Those who finish Yale University’s English Language & Literature program earn the following amounts (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):

Median earnings by years after graduation for English Language & Literature at Yale University
Years After Graduation Median Earnings
1 year $48,264
2 years $47,260
3 years $40,429
4 years $60,462
5 years $62,925

How does this compare to the school overall? At the four-year mark, English Language & Literature graduates from Yale University report median earnings of $60,462, compared with $119,690 for all Yale University graduates — about 49% lower than the school-wide median.
